Factors and multiples: DIRT Assessment, AFL, marking
Mr_FantMr_Fant

Factors and multiples: DIRT Assessment, AFL, marking

(0)
This is a low stakes assessment with corresponding dirt activities. I have tended to print these onto coloured paper so that they are clear in learners books. You give the sprint assessment sheet to the class. Collect this in, mark this sheet and code the w3 and ebi according to the feedback powerpoint. Highlight which area they need to work on, print feedback sheets, give them their sprint assessment and feedback sheet back. They copy in their feedback from the powerpoint. They complete their feed-forward task, using the worked example to try and improve. I have included full answers on the Marking sheet for all activities as well as all the pre-completed codes. If you want more precise feedback simply add it as another bullet point on the feedback pages.

Sample Space Diagrams.
Mr_FantMr_Fant

Sample Space Diagrams.

(1)
A homework or worksheet sheet on sample space diagrams. Addition only but exploring the link between sample space with some thinking questions and forming a hypothesis to the sum of opposite sides on a dice. I have also included a spreadsheet. The spreadsheet has editable elements givings sides to create sample space diagrams for addition and multiplication for sides up to 20. It will also output the probability for chosen amounts. Another tab shows the distribution graphically. This could be sent to the learners for them to explore in a lesson or used to support the homework/worksheet.
